About agriculture in The Villages
Located in Central Florida, The Villages sits within a landscape that blends modern residential development with the surrounding rolling hills, forests, and pasture lands characteristic of the interior peninsula. The rural area adjacent to this large planned community features a mix of flatwoods, scrublands, and established agricultural zones that define the heart of Florida’s agricultural sector.
The agricultural landscape surrounding this area is dominated by livestock ranching, particularly beef cattle, which utilize the expansive grasslands typical of this region. Additionally, horticulture and specialized crop production, such as sod farming and nurseries, are prevalent, reflecting the demands of the state's rapid urbanization and the climate's suitability for year-round vegetation.
For agricultural professionals and farm workers, the region offers opportunities primarily in livestock management and large-scale nursery operations. Seasonal demand fluctuates with the planting and harvest cycles, though perennial nursery work provides more stable employment, making this area a practical location for those seeking hands-on experience in specialized Florida horticulture.
